Crawlspace Sealing in Tuscaloosa, AL
Crawlspace sealing services involve the installation of barriers and insulation to close gaps, cracks, and vents in the space beneath a home. This process helps prevent unwanted air, moisture, and pests from entering, which can improve indoor comfort and protect the property’s foundation. Projects typically include sealing around vents, access points, and utility penetrations, as well as insulating the crawlspace to enhance energy efficiency. Homeowners often seek this service when they notice drafts, high energy bills, or signs of moisture and mold in their crawlspace area.
Before requesting crawlspace sealing, property owners should consider the current condition of their crawlspace, including any existing moisture issues or pest activity. Understanding the scope of the project, such as the size of the area and specific problem areas, can help in planning an effective solution. It is also useful to inquire about the materials and methods used for sealing, as well as any additional steps that may be recommended to address underlying issues like ventilation or drainage. Proper sealing can contribute to a healthier, more comfortable home environment.

Crawlspace Sealing Questions
What is crawlspace sealing? Crawlspace sealing involves closing gaps and vents to prevent unwanted air, moisture, and pests from entering the space beneath a home.
Why should homeowners consider crawlspace sealing? Sealing can improve indoor comfort, reduce energy costs, and help prevent mold and wood rot caused by moisture buildup.
What materials are used for crawlspace sealing? Common materials include vapor barriers, sealant tapes, and weather-resistant barriers to effectively block air and moisture.
Is crawlspace sealing suitable for all homes? It is typically recommended for homes experiencing moisture issues, energy loss, or pest intrusion in the crawlspace area.
